Taipei, Taiwan – Taiwanese authorities announced the arrest of seven people, including an employee of Nvidia, in connection with a wide-ranging investigation into the smuggling of advanced electronic chips and highly sensitive technologies to China,

in a case that highlights the escalating technological competition between Beijing

and the West, and raises concerns about the security of semiconductor supply chains.

Fierce global competition

Authorities stated that investigations uncovered a network suspected of smuggling advanced chips and components related

to artificial intelligence technologies to China, in violation of restrictions on the export of advanced technology.

They added that those arrested face charges related to violating economic security and trade laws.

The case comes at a time of fierce global competition in the semiconductor industry, with the United States

and its allies imposing strict restrictions on China’s access to advanced chips

used in artificial intelligence and supercomputing applications,

while Beijing seeks to bolster its domestic capabilities and reduce its reliance on foreign technology.

Economic and technological conflict

Observers believe these developments could escalate tensions in the so-called “chip war,”

which has become a major arena for economic

and technological conflict between leading powers, especially given Taiwan’s

pivotal role in producing advanced semiconductors.

Investigations are expected to continue in the coming period, with the potential for further details

to emerge regarding the nature of the network and the methods used to smuggle technology.

This comes amidst widespread international monitoring of the potential

repercussions of the case on the global technology sector and the semiconductor market.
